$350 is a decent price. But nothing I would jump on. I have done it myself, and it is very straight forward. And there are good writeups and even a video as mentioned. With a little mechanical ability and some time, you can do it yourself. And while that $350 is a decent price, till they start nickle and diming you for all the extra stuff like coolant, gaskets, coolant elbows, RTV, oil, filter, etc, etc, at dealer price I would imagine you would be close to $600. Get a firm quote from them for the entire deal before you agree to any work.
